The transcript covers the evolution of music from ancient times to the modern era. It begins with Pythagoras' contributions to music theory, moves through medieval and Renaissance developments, and highlights key figures like Guido and Hildegard. The transition to Baroque and Classical periods is discussed, with a focus on symphonies and emotional expression. The narrative concludes with modern music innovations and avant-garde movements, emphasizing the diversity and complexity of musical evolution.
